Is Gare walkable? Gare Walkability Overview
Is Gare walkable? Yes, most of the city is walkable, and many areas work well for car-free living. Over half the city scores well for walking.
Many neighborhoods work well for car-free living.
Strongest categories
Education (92), Healthcare (89), Groceries (84)
Scores range from 38 to 92 across neighborhoods — location matters a lot in this city.
